This California Couple’s Chipotle Engagement Is More Extra Than A Side Of Guac

What’s better than getting a burrito bowl at Chipotle? Perhaps getting a burrito bowl and an engagement ring at the fast-casual chain.

That’s what Sacramento local Natalie Neach got on July 21 when her longtime boyfriend, Chris Piwinski, surprised her with a proposal.

According to The Sacramento Bee, the high school sweethearts have a history of eating at the Elk Grove Chipotle in CA. “Anyone who knows us knows we love Chipotle,” said Piwinski, adding that when they first starting dating, he would beg his mom for $20 to take her to their favorite eatery.

“Basically, Chipotle has been the foundation of our relationship for the past 12 years. We’ve had date nights, fights, breakups, get-back-togethers, homecoming, Valentine’s … we still eat there at least once a week. ”

So, when it came time to pop the question, he ultimately decided this spot was special. Piwinski told the publication that he bought a ring back in January, but spent months trying to decide the best way to go about it.

Finally, in May, he contacted the chain’s public relations team to set up the surprise, which came complete with balloons and a cake with a fondant burrito on top.
